The Return of the Joe Val Bluegrass Festival!
Over President’s Day weekend, the BBU welcomed our community back to Framingham for the 40th Anniversary Joe Val Bluegrass Festival. The festival featured amazing music from Del McCoury, Alice Gerrard, Alison Brown, Stuart Duncan, and many, many more. Joe Val also featured fascinating panel discussions, over 150 workshops and jams, and 24 brand new hours of fun. We also mourned the loss of two beloved community members: Stan Zdonik and Gabe Hirshfeld.
